WARRICK CO., IN (WFIE) -

Indiana State Police say a man was arrested Monday afternoon on drug charges after he was stopped for passing a school bus in front of an off-duty trooper.

ISP says Sergeant Tom Weber was off-duty and driving his marked patrol car on Stacer Road when he saw the driver of a 2003 Mercedes Benz pass a school bus that had stopped at Cricklewood to unload children. 

Police say the red lights on the bus were flashing and the stop arm was extended when the driver made the illegal pass. 

ISP says Sergeant Weber stopped the vehicle and identified the driver as 27-year-old Shane Hunter, of Newburgh. 

Officials say while Sergeant Weber was talking to Hunter a strong odor of marijuana was detected inside the vehicle. 

Authorities say a smoking pipe and a bag of marijuana was discovered inside a back pack located on the front seat. 

Hunter was arrested and taken to the Warrick County Jail.  He was charged with Reckless Driving, Possession of Marijuana and Possession of Paraphernalia.

He was later released after posting bond.
